@allin: Should the US allow humanoid robots from China? CEOs: NO. NOT UNDER ANY CIRCUMSTANCES 🛑 Jason: “Under any circumstances should we allow humanoid robotics from China in the United States?” Amanda McMaster: “No. It's not safe, right? We've already heard about leaks that are happening with some of the quadrupeds that you're seeing in United States, and it's being back-channeled back to China. Listen, we have seen what happens if we let China win in the semiconductor space. We can't do that with robotics.” Peter Fankhauser: “We collect very sensitive data. We have ISO certification for cybersecurity, all these topics, right? So that's how we compete.” Jason: “So you might not want to send the nuclear power plant's latest data to the Chinese Communist Party, you're saying?” Fankhauser: “You don't want to have 15 cameras in your critical infrastructure that somebody else controls. That is happening today.” ------------------------------ Thanks to our partners for making this possible!
